Views about size of government among adults with a household income of $30,000-$49,999 by interpretation of scripture (2014) Switch to: Interpreting scripture among adults with a household income of $30,000-$49,999 by views about size of government

% of adults with a household income of $30,000-$49,999 who would rather have…

Interpreting scriptureSmaller government; fewer servicesBigger government; more servicesDependsDon't knowSample size
Word of God; should be taken literally55%40%2%2%1,784
Word of God; not everything taken literally59%36%2%3%1,691
Word of God; other/don't know54%29%7%10%148
Not the word of God51%43%2%3%1,903
Other/don't know48%37%8%7%394
